Whether you’d like to provide care for adults in community or acute settings, this innovative blended learning nursing degree is designed to provide a great foundation for your future career and help you make a difference to people’s day-to-day lives. The course provides a flexible way to study.
Typical entry requirements
- A-level offer - BBB - BBC
- UCAS tariff - 112-120 points
- Required subjects - Biology or Chemistry or Mathematics or Physics
Course details
- Qualification - Bachelor degrees (with or without Honours)
- Study mode - Full-time
- Duration - 3 years
- Region - Yorkshire and the Humber
- UCAS application deadline - 14 January
